Are You Prepared For The Battle Ahead?
We have to be prepared for the battles that lies ahead because whether we like it or not, they are coming. God did not promise us a problem free life when we became a Christian, but he did promised us that he would never leave us or forsake us (Hebrews 13:5) Jesus also said this: Joh 16:33 I have told you this so that through me you may have peace. In the world you will have trouble, but be courageous—I have overcome the world!” So Jesus understood the challenges that we were going to face on this Christian journey, so he wanted to let us know in order for us not to get lured into a false sense of security. The enemy of our souls is constantly on the attack and he has created an environment in the world, which is a constant war zone for the believer in Jesus Christ. We will get tempted by the things we like and are attracted to, (The Lust Of The Eyes). We will get attracted to the things that feel good to us (The Lust Of The Flesh). We will get attracted to the things that make us feel important, whether that do careers, positions in organisations or any other thing that gives us some kind of social status (The Pride Of Life). This is the same attack he used in the garden of Eden with Adam and Eve, it is the same attack he used with Jesus in the wilderness and it is the same attack he uses with each and everyone of us on a daily basis: 1Jn 2:14 I have written to you, little children, because you have known the Father. I have written to you, fathers, because you have known the one who has existed from the beginning. I have written to you, young people, because you are strong and because God’s word remains in you and you have overcome the evil one. 1Jn 2:15 Stop loving the world and the things that are in the world. If anyone persists in loving the world, the Father’s love is not in him. 1Jn 2:16 For everything that is in the world—the desire for fleshly gratification, the desire for possessions, and worldly arrogance—is not from the Father but is from the world. 1Jn 2:17 And the world and its desires are fading away, but the person who does God’s will remains forever. So are you prepared for the coming battles ahead? It could have been easy for God to just stop us from experiencing any negativity, but that would not allow are love that we say we have for him to be tested and true love will always be tested at some point and if it is true, it will stand the test of time. Joh 17:13 “And now I am coming to you, and I say these things in the world so that they may have my joy made complete in themselves. Joh 17:14 I have given them your word, and the world has hated them, because they do not belong to the world, just as I do not belong to the world. Joh 17:15 I am not asking you to take them out of the world but to protect them from the evil one. Joh 17:16 They do not belong to the world, just as I do not belong to the world. Joh 17:17 “Sanctify them by the truth. Your word is truth. So it is clear to see that how we prepare for the battles ahead is to know God’s word, to saturate ourselves in his word, so that in the times of testing and pressing, what comes out is a Godly response fueled by the word that is in us! This is why another strategy of the enemy is to first stop us from reading the word and then secondly he will try to distract us from praying. Finally he will try and take our desire away from us to want to fellowship with other believers by not going to church, small group meetings and other places where believers encourage each other. Once a person starts pushing away from the things of God, gradually the enemy will start pulling them more and more forwards the things of this world, until they get so saturated with this world, they continue on the road to a lost eternity. So we need to pray for one another and stand in the gap for the people who are struggling and being pulled in the wrong direction. The enemy may try it, BUT HE HAS NOT WON!
